important to get started
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"important to get started"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it when emphasizing the significance of beginning a task or project promptly. Example: "It's important to get started on the project as soon as possible to meet the deadline."

Linguistic Context
The phrase "important to get started" functions as an adjectival phrase followed by an infinitive, emphasizing the necessity or significance of initiating an action or process. Ludwig's examples highlight its widespread use in contexts ranging from environmental initiatives to personal finance, underscoring its role in motivating immediate action.

FAQs
How can I use "important to get started" in a sentence?
You can use "important to get started" to emphasize the need for immediate action. For example, "It's "important to get started" on the project now to meet the deadline."
What are some alternatives to "important to get started"?
Alternatives include phrases like "essential to begin", "crucial to commence", or "vital to initiate", depending on the specific context.
When is it most appropriate to use the phrase "important to get started"?
This phrase is appropriate when you want to convey the urgency and necessity of beginning a task or project without delay. It's suitable for both formal and informal settings.
Is "important to get started" grammatically correct?
Yes, "important to get started" is grammatically correct. It combines an adjective ("important") with an infinitive phrase ("to get started") to express the significance of initiating an action.
